dcAg - I was sent your way by some of the folks over on the AO board where I posted a topic regarding obtaining tent tickets. They informed me that you are the resident expert on all things Oktoberfest so I wanted to bounce a couple of things off of you if you don't mind. We're looking to hit up the festivities on Tuesday and Wednesday (9/21 and 9/22).

1) Tent tickets - we've been hounding various tents for tickets (there are 10 of us going) and have had zero luck (we keep getting told that no tickets are available). From what I'm being told over on the AO board, unless something has changed for the 200th anniversary, tickets are not required for tent entry, only for the reserved seating inside the tents. Does that sound correct?

2) Assuming #1 is correct, is all of the tent seating reserved, or is a portion reserved and the rest on a first come/first serve basis? If the latter, how early do you recommend getting to the tents in an effort to grab open seating?

3) Assuming #2 is incorrect and tickets are required for entrance, where do you recommend getting them in light of the fact that we are 0'fer in terms of obtaining them to date?

3) Which of the tents do you recommend? Which of them do you think provide the best likelihood of getting in sans tickets (assuming that is possible)?

Fortunately we have travel and lodging arranged, so that is not an issue. If you don't mind sharing some information in regards to the questions above (as well as any other information you would think pertinant), it would be greatly appreciated.
dcAg
How long do you want to ignore this user?
Tx Ag '99,

I appreciate the compliment from our fellow Ags. I do have quite a bit of experience and have helped a few of our friends but I am sure there is a lot that I dont know...yet.

That being said I am more than willing to answer any questions you may have.

1) That is correct. There isnt a charge for getting onto the Oktoberfest grounds or into a festival tent. However, there is a possibility that a tent(s) may close its doors and you will not be allowed to enter. This occurs when each tent reaches a certain capacity. But that usually happens on/near a weekend. Tuesday and Wednesday are great days to not have reservations as people actually do work in Munich during Oktoberfest therefore the tents are a little less crowded on Mondays, Tuesdays and Wednesdays.

2) There absolutely is a portion of each tent that is NOT reserved on a daily/nightly basis.
You can get to each tent daily at opening to take advantage of the vacancies but we usually prefer to get into each tent in the early afternoon or at each "change over" between the first and second reservations. It also helps VERY much that you tip your server extremely well. A few greased palm Euros go a long way to get your group into one table. Patience is needed!

3) There have been years that I have gone to Oktoberfest with as many as 18 of us and have not had reservations. It worked out extremely well. You have to be really dilligent and not be afraid to ask waiters/waitresses for a place(s) at tables. In fact it often works out well to get two tables (after "paying" the right server). It spreads out the experience and you meet a lot more people with two tables than just one. Meeting people is one of the great experiences of the Wiesn.

4) I really think the Hacker-Pschorr is the best tent, no question. Great music, great patrons and a great theme "Bavarian Heaven". There are always a lot of young Germans in the Hacker. I have made a few friends there over the years with whom I still keep in touch. I have also had a great time at the Hippodrom which is a little bit more "celebrity centric", the Ochsenbraterei is a lot of fun as is the Winzerer Fähndl. If it is a nice day do yourself a favor and go to the Käfer's Wies’n-Schänke.
The Hofbraufestzelt can be fun but is a lot more touristy than the other tents. Not to say that it isnt fun just not as an overall great experience as the Hacker in my opinion.

EZ,

Are we too late in planning this?
No, you are not too late in planning for Oktoberfest.

If not how do we go about getting reservations to tents?

If you have two people you dont need reservations. You should be able to squeeze in occupied/loosely occupied tables. Let me know if you need more advice on this.
Where should we stay? If you can stay at a Hilton then stay in a Hilton. I would try to stay in/near the city center if at all possible. The better the convenience going into the situation the better positioned you will be leaving the Oktoberfest. This can be invaluable!

The hilton dortmund, hilton cologne or hilton bremen have availability are these places to look into?
I would NOT stay in any of these other cities if you are going to go to Oktoberfest. WAAAAAAAAY too far away.
